The series' writing is perhaps its most significant departure from the standard "collect-them-all" optimism. The narrative often explores darker elements , featuring worlds on the brink of destruction and villains with complex, compelling motivations. It manages to balance this with a self-aware, often cartoonishly silly humor that pokes fun at the very genre it inhabits. The Community "Hack"
